This talk given in Persian by Payam Zamani is called: سر مشقى براى وحدت نژادى، مرورى بر تاريخ و آموزه هاي ديانت بهائى (Race Unity & the Baha’i Faith) It was given in at the 2020 Grand Canyon Baha’i Conference (held online).
Payam Zamani is the founder, chairman, and CEO of One Planet Group, a hybrid tech firm that owns and operates a suite of online technology and media businesses. He is also the co-founder and Editor-in-Chief of BahaiTeachings.org, and is an early-stage investor. Payam came to the United States as a 16-year-old Baha’i refugee. He’s built One Planet on a model not focused solely on financial success, but with an ethos of sacrificial giving and universal philanthropy, believing that businesses should consider the betterment of the world and be a source of good.
